The Sky’s the Limit for Velocity Sports Performance 12 U Boys Basketball Team
Written by Martha SprudeThe Velocity Sports Performance 12 U boys travel basketball team came up with its second tournament victory of the season, winning the June 24-28 Bulls Academy Summer Jam Tournament with an impressive 42-27 victory over Bulls Academy Lisle in the championship game at the United Center in Chicago.
“Knowing we lost to [this team] in a previous game 47-32, it was a little tense going into the championship game against them,” said first-year head coach Dan Howard. “But this victory shows just how confident our team is, and the strides we’ve made toward becoming better.”
Aside from the usual pre-game butterflies before a championship game, the 12U boys had the added pressure of performing at the United Center, home of the Chicago Bulls; a venue where many players dream of playing at the NBA level.
“When we arrived at the United Center, everyone had their cameras out and were taking pictures with their families,” said Howard. “But once all that was over, I had to sit them down in the locker room and remind them we were not there to take pictures—we were there to play basketball.”
And play basketball they did, by dominating the opposition in consecutive wins of 42-20, 40-14 and 42-27 in their last three games. It was an accomplishment that sent many families home very happy after a tough tournament.
“We think that all the hard work the kids have put in through training at Velocity Sports Performance and playing a very tough schedule paid big dividends this weekend,” said team parent Ken Bacorn, who congratulated Coach Howard and the boys on a great achievement.
The tough schedule included playing teams with much older players early in the season, which can be demoralizing to some young players, but it served to make the players on this team stronger.
“This team’s abilities are only limited by how good they want to be,” says Howard.
The 12U boys basketball team is based out of Velocity Sports Performance in Warrenville and includes the following players: Jordan Glasgow, Scott Strom, Zachary Lendino, Marcus Mims, Mitchell Mims, Ronnie Griggs, Brennan Warnick, Scott Michaels, and Eric Bacorn.
